摘要
目的比较超声联合CT或MRI在诊断冠状动脉疾病中的应用价值。方法选取我院2015年8月至2017年8月69例临床怀疑冠状动脉疾病患者为研究对象,均在我院接受超声心动图、冠状动脉CTA、MRI检查及冠状动脉造影术。以冠状动脉造影结果为金标准,计算超声联合冠状动脉CTA或MRI诊断冠状动脉疾病的灵敏度、特异度、阳性预测值、阴性预测值、总符合率。结果共69例疑似冠状动脉疾病患者经冠状动脉造影术证实,管腔狭窄≥50%的冠状动脉共179支,管腔狭窄<50%的冠状动脉共97支。超声联合冠状动脉CTA诊断冠状动脉疾病的灵敏度、特异度、阳性预测值、阴性预测值、总符合率、Kappa值分别为89.4%、92.8%、95.8%、82.6%、90.6%、0.80。超声联合MRI诊断冠状动脉疾病的灵敏度、特异度、阳性预测值、阴性预测值、总符合率、Kappa值分别为92.7%、89.7%、94.3%、87.0%、91.7%、0.82。两种检查方案诊断冠状动脉疾病的灵敏度、特异度、阳性预测值、阴性预测值、总符合率比较差异无统计学意义(P>0.05)。结论超声联合冠状动脉CTA或MRI均可准确反映冠状动脉狭窄情况,为冠状动脉疾病的诊断提供影像学依据,可根据患者个人意愿与经济状况选择不同检查方法。
        Objective To compare the value of ultrasound combined with coronary CT angiography or MRI in the diagnosis of coronary artery disease(CAD). Methods A total of 69 patients with suspected CAD who were admitted to the hospital from August 2015 to August 2017 were selected as subjects. All of them underwent echocardiography, coronary CT angiography, MRI examination and coronary angiography in the hospital. The s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value, negative predictive value and total coincidence rate of ultrasound combined with coronary CT angiography or MRI in diagnosing CAD were calculated with results of coronary angiography as the golden standard. Results Coronaryangiography confirmed that there were a total of 179 coronary arteries with luminal stenosis of 50% or higher and 97 coronary arteries with luminal stenosis lower than 50%.The s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value, negative predictive value, total coincidence rate and Kappa value of ultrasound combined with CT in diagnosing CAD were 89.4%, 92.8%, 95.8%, 82.6%, 90.6% and 0.80, respectively, while those of ultrasound combined with MRI were 92.7%, 89.7%, 94.3%, 87%, 91.7% and 0.82, respectively, without significant difference in the sensitivity, specificity, positive predictive value, negative predictive value or total coincidence rate between the two diagnostic schemes(P>0.05). Conclusion Ultrasound combined with coronary CT angiography or MRI can reflect the situation of coronary artery stenosis and provide imaging evidence for the diagnosis of CAD accurately. Different examination methods can be selected according to patient's intention and economic status.
